Huntington fell victim to Boyd County and their airtight pitching crew on Saturday. They took a 4-0 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Lions. The contest marked the first time this year in which the Highlanders were not able to get on the board.
Huntington has traveled a rocky road recently, having lost six of their last seven matchups. That's put a noticeable dent in their 6-13 record this season. As for Boyd County, the win was the 18th in a row for them, bringing their record up to 21-3.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Huntington will challenge Hurricane at 6:00 p.m. on Monday. The Redskins' pitching crew has only allowed 2.6 runs per game this season, so the Highlanders' hitters will have their work cut out for them. As for Boyd County, they will square off against Johnson Central at 6:30 p.m. on Monday.
